Wisconsin Card Sorting Test Performance in Relapsing-Remitting and Chronic-Progressive Multiple Sclerosis.
Rao, Stephen M.; And Others
Journal of Consulting and Clinical Psychology, v55 n2 p263-65 Apr 1987
The Wisconsin Card Sorting Test (WCST), a measure of concept formation and set-shifting capacity, was administered to two groups of multiple sclerosis (MS) patients defined by clinical course. The chronic progressive patients achieved fewer conceptual categories due to significantly more perseverative responses than control patients, whereas the relapsing-remitting group was unimpaired on the WCST relative to the control.
